Align_DMA_Buffer
Format
status = Align_DMA_Buffer (deviceNumber, resource, buffer, count, bufferSize, alignIndex)
Purpose
Aligns the data in a DMA buffer to avoid crossing a physical page boundary. This function is
for use with DMA waveform generation and digital I/O pattern generation (AT-MIO-16F-5
and AT-DIO-32F only).
